The tank is off for refurb, and I want to remove both wheels to work on them.  Is it safe to take the wheels off and support the bike using the centrestand and some blocks of wood under the front of the engine?   Many thanks

Mark B

I found it more stable to leave the front wheel spindle in place and support the front of the bike from that.
